
可考虑使用协程池限制并发数 基本上就这些。 不要为了追求微小的性能差异而牺牲代码的清晰性和正确性。 这种方式广泛应用于接口数据传输、配置生成、报表导出等场景。 下面从结构设计到关键实现逐步说明。 如果一开始条件就不成立,循环体一次都不会执行。 这主要涉及请求验证、文件遍历、文件存储和数据库记录。 l...

销毁循环设备:losetup -d <设备路径>。 通过重命名冲突的局部变量,可以轻松解决这个问题,并编写出更清晰、更易维护的Go代码。 在实际开发中,请务必注意数据安全和用户体验,根据具体情况选择最合适的实现方式。 它们允许程序在运行时从堆(heap)上分配和释放内存,而不是在栈上静态...

用/** ... */定义PHPDoc块,描述函数用途、参数和返回值 为每个公共方法添加@param和@return标签 IDE能自动识别这些注释,提供智能提示 例如:/** * 计算用户折扣金额 * @param float $price 商品原价 * @param int $level 用户等级...

每个事件文件都包含一系列Event对象,每个Event对象又包含了时间戳、步数以及一个或多个Summary对象,Summary对象中则存储了具体的指标值。 OutputSettings:从XSLT中获取输出配置(如HTML格式、编码等),确保 XmlWriter 正确输出。 "; } else { ...

特别是对于[]int{...}这种切片字面量的正确识别,能够帮助开发者避免在函数参数传递和数据修改方面产生误解。 核心在于利用encoding/json进行数据反序列化,然后使用strconv包进行必要的类型转换,最后通过encoding/csv包将处理后的字符串切片写入CSV文件。 $statem...

结合适当的错误处理和文件写入权限检查,可以构建健壮的数据导出功能。 使用pprof可精准定位Go程序性能瓶颈,通过runtime/pprof生成CPU profile文件或启用net/http/pprof暴露HTTP接口,结合top、list、web等命令分析耗时函数,推荐在受控环境下用于生产服务性...

通过自研的先进AI大模型,精准解析招标文件,智能生成投标内容。 有多种方法可以实现这一转换,每种方式适用于不同场景。 正确识别这些值对程序稳定性很重要。 通过统一错误结构、增强错误上下文、结构化日志输出和中间件兜底,能显著提升 API 服务的可观测性与健壮性。 如果希望在覆盖的同时调用内嵌类型的默认...

示例 假设我们有一个 Animal 接口,定义了一个 Speak() 方法:type Animal interface { Speak() string }现在,我们可以创建不同的结构体,例如 Dog 和 Cat,它们都实现了 Animal 接口:type Dog struct { Name str...

通过合理使用内存缓存、本地缓存策略与过期控制,可以大幅提升应用的访问效率。 操作步骤: 加载XML文档时启用对注释的支持 遍历文档节点,判断节点类型是否为注释 提取注释内容进行处理或保存 示例(Java): 使用DocumentBuilderFactory创建DOM解析器,默认情况下会保留注释: &...

注意:写入不会改变文件总长度,只是覆盖原有内容。 初步解决方案:$_POST键值迭代 PHP的foreach循环在遍历数组时,可以同时获取到数组元素的键(key)和值(value)。 若需运行时切换策略,则需改用std::function或虚函数机制。 假设$name数组有3个元素(例如,$name...